SQL Server 2008 升级顾问工具

use*_*441 5 sql-server-2008 sql-server sql-server-2000

我们从 SQL Server 2000 升级到 SQL Server 2008。但是由于我们的医疗保健应用程序中的一些遗留脚本/查询仅在 2000 年运行,我们不得不在向后兼容模式下运行 2008 版。

我的问题是,如果我必须在潜在冲突/问题等方面将其打开到完全兼容模式,我需要注意什么。升级顾问工具在我的情况下是否仍然有用,因为我们已经升级但以向后兼容性运行模式。运行该工具是否有价值?

任何人都可以分享的任何其他信息都会很有用。

Pat*_*ler 4

升级顾问将起作用,但您需要确保分析活动的跟踪文件。只需将其指向数据库并运行它,只会分析存储在数据库中的 TSQL 代码,而不分析应用程序中的任何 TSQL 代码。

除了升级顾问之外,您还可以运行 Profiler 跟踪来捕获事件:“折旧最终支持”和“折旧公告”。两者都将识别由于语法或对新版本中不存在的对象的引用而需要评估的代码。

查看在线图书以获取每个事件的说明:折旧事件类别